An Architect's Journey - Mastering Future Trends In the Anthropocene

An Architect’s Journey - Mastering Future Trends in the Anthropocene is a journey into the future of architecture and mastering the Anthropocene’s dangerous forces. The book demonstrates how architects and building professionals can lead the way to overcome climate change and the related perils of the Anthropocene by mastering future trends in the design domain. Captivating narratives show how architects can shift their emphasis from aesthetic object-making to meaningful and extraordinary achievement by understanding society’s needs and expectations as they critically address the book’s thesis.

“Can architecture shift from its resource-consumptive nature to become a productive, regenerative project that supports urban agriculture and reforestation, serves as a potable water source, produces net positive renewable energy and low embodied carbon, recycles and converts waste streams into usable materials, while allowing unlimited opportunities for developing new architectural forms and features that increase human and environmental performance without sacrifice to artistic expression and creative experimentation?”
